[https://www.uniprot.org/uniprot/CY24A_HUMAN CY24A_HUMAN] Defects in CYBA are a cause of chronic granulomatous disease autosomal recessive cytochrome-b-negative (ARCGD) [MIM:[https://omim.org/entry/233690 233690]. Chronic granulomatous disease is a genetically heterogeneous disorder characterized by the inability of neutrophils and phagocytes to kill microbes that they have ingested. Patients suffer from life-threatening bacterial/fungal infections.<ref>PMID:2243141</ref> <ref>PMID:1415254</ref> <ref>PMID:1763037</ref> <ref>PMID:8168815</ref> <ref>PMID:7964505</ref> <ref>PMID:10910929</ref> <ref>PMID:10759707</ref> <ref>PMID:10914676</ref> <ref>PMID:18422995</ref>

[https://www.uniprot.org/uniprot/CY24A_HUMAN CY24A_HUMAN] Critical component of the membrane-bound oxidase of phagocytes that generates superoxide. Associates with NOX3 to form a functional NADPH oxidase constitutively generating superoxide.<ref>PMID:15824103</ref>
